How to fill out a statement of evidence:
01
Begin by carefully reviewing the instructions or guidelines provided for the statement of evidence. Make sure you understand the purpose and requirements of the statement.
02
Gather all the relevant information and evidence that supports your case or argument. This may include documents, photographs, witness statements, or any other supporting materials.
03
Structure your statement of evidence by dividing it into sections or categories. This will make it easier for the reader to navigate and comprehend your evidence.
04
Start each section with a clear and succinct heading that accurately describes the evidence you are presenting.
05
Provide a brief introduction to each piece of evidence, explaining its relevance and how it supports your argument. Make sure to be specific and avoid vague or general statements.
06
Present the evidence clearly and concisely. Use bullet points, numbered lists, or subheadings to organize the information and make it easy to follow.
07
Include any necessary references or citations for your evidence. This is especially important if you are referencing external sources or previously published material.
08
Double-check your statement of evidence for accuracy, grammar, and spelling mistakes. Ensure that your arguments are logical and well-supported by the provided evidence.
09
Seek feedback from others, such as colleagues or legal professionals, to get a fresh perspective on your statement of evidence. They may be able to provide suggestions for improvement or identify any weaknesses or gaps in your arguments.
Who needs a statement of evidence:
01
Statement of evidence is commonly required in legal proceedings, such as court cases or arbitrations. Lawyers or litigants preparing for a trial will typically need to create a comprehensive and well-structured statement of evidence to present their case effectively.
02
Government agencies or regulatory bodies may require a statement of evidence when investigating alleged violations or reviewing applications for permits or licenses. This helps them assess and evaluate the facts presented by the individuals or organizations involved.
03
Researchers or scholars conducting academic studies or experiments may need to prepare a statement of evidence to support their findings. This will enable them to demonstrate the validity and credibility of their research to the scientific community.
In summary, filling out a statement of evidence requires careful organization, clear presentation of evidence, and attention to detail. It is an essential tool for individuals involved in legal proceedings, regulatory processes, or academic research who need to present their arguments and supporting evidence in a structured and convincing manner.
